A deadly flash flood has struck the mountain town of Ruidoso, New Mexico. After just a few hours of heavy, continuous rainfall, powerful torrents of water surged through the mountainous areas. The flood has claimed the lives of one adult male and two children, while hundreds have been trapped or left homeless.

This town was previously devastated by the South Fork and Salt Wildfires in 2024. As a result, the scorched soil lost its ability to absorb water, making the area extremely vulnerable to flash floods—even after light rainfall.

πŸ“Š Severity of the Flood

  • 🌧️ In just 30 minutes, the Rio Ruidoso River rose to 20.24 feet, breaking all previous records and being labeled a “historic crest”.
  • An entire house and several vehicles were swept away by the raging current.

Confirmed Fatalities:

  • 🧍‍♂️ A man aged between 40–50 years
  • πŸ‘Ά A 4-year-old child
  • πŸ§’ A 7-year-old child

🚁 More than 85 people have been rescued.

πŸ“’ Local residents have been urged to seek shelter in higher ground.


πŸ›‘ State of Emergency Declared

New Mexico Governor Michelle Lujan Grisham has declared a State of Emergency in response to this disaster. This has enabled the rapid deployment of federal aid and intensified rescue operations.


πŸ” What Caused This Flood?

  1. 🧱 Burn Scar Effect: Soil burned by last year’s wildfires cannot absorb water
  2. 🌬️ Monsoon Moisture: Seasonal monsoon winds from the south brought intense rainfall
  3. 🌊 Storm Remnants: Leftovers from a tropical system that hit Texas reached New Mexico
